我院和上海东升金属厂在80年2—3月共同进行了工业试验,成功地制取了锐钛型涂料钛白、电焊条钛白。试验表明钛渣具有良好的酸溶性,与以两广钛铁矿为原料的硫酸法比较,在现有的生产设备上磨料与酸解工序可提高产能50%,省去冷冻结晶工序,不产生硫酸亚铁,水解工序可提高产能25%,硫酸消耗可降低近30%,废酸、废渣量也可减少。经济上把钛渣价格降低到650元/吨即可与两广钛铁矿生产钛白成本相当。工业试验的成功为攀枝花钛铁矿的综合利用开辟了前景。
